Output e177f0415985b2a3bb7dfb0510bc5069fd86ee4f07fa2b741652d117deb367b3:1

value
185764689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ce8b636875186a3ae197afb024744334db8dbc21 OP_EQUAL
address
3LX86vvh1bkz6hRSLcaoqXvW4AB3pP9RKy
transaction
e177f0415985b2a3bb7dfb0510bc5069fd86ee4f07fa2b741652d117deb367b3
confirmations
15486
spent
true